The good news, though, is that young people are not rejecting faith or religion; many are living out their faith through political activism, the arts, environmental stewardship, and interfaith engagement\u2014places where public life and faith <\/span>intersect.<\/p>\n<p>Bridging this gap will require congregations to adapt and innovate. To support this adaptive work, Augsburg\u2019s Bernhard Christensen Center for Vocation has launched a five-year project, called the Riverside Innovation Hub, with $1.5 million in funding from Lilly Endowment, Inc.<\/p>\n<p>In its first year, the Riverside Innovation Hub will work with an interdisciplinary research team of Augsburg faculty to study 12 local congregations that are effectively engaging young adults in their communities. Using the lessons learned from that research, the program will recruit and train a cohort of youth to serve as coaches, working alongside approximately 15 partner congregations committed to new ministry with young adults.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cPartner congregations can then apply for two-year innovation grants to implement their programs in 2019 to 2021,\u201d said <strong>Kristina Frug\u00e9<\/strong>, program manager for the Riverside Innovation Hub. At the end of that experience, all program participants will share their key learnings. Augsburg will publish the results and share the outcomes and insights through conferences and workshops.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cVocation is at the center of this project,\u201d Frug\u00e9 said. \u201cFor congregations, it\u2019s about discerning their call in relationship with their young adult neighbors.\u00a0For young adults, it\u2019s about a connection with a Christian community who can accompany them in exploring how faith and public life intersect in ways that matter most to them.\u201d<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p><em><strong>[Top Image]:\u00a0<\/strong><\/em> The Rev.
